When taking things apart in my frontend of my 1967 combi, I noticed that when I had the car jacked up, there was some play in the wheel. When I took things apart, everything seems Ok, so I cleaned and greased everthing and put it back together, thinking that it must have been the frontwheelbearings that were to loose.
But when ready, there was still movement, I now saw that it was the spindle that moved somewhat on the upper part of the spindle.
How much play is OK ? How to set this play ?

| Your spindle has either a wore out kingpin or bushing. You need to rebuild these. They will only get more expensive to repair if you don't repair them. While your at it you should also check the link pins. |
